The Republican-crafted energy bill was blocked from coming to a vote Friday in the United States Senate. One of the main issues that led to the bill being blocked was a series of provisions shielding corporations from product liability lawsuits over groundwater contamination caused by the gasoline additive MTBE. These provisions of the bill bring into sharp focus some of the more disagreeable themes of the Bush administration. [Kuro5hin.org]

A new bill boosts the scope of the Patriot Act by extending the FBI's power to acquire records from almost any business without a judge's approval. It's a huge blow to checks and balances. [Wired News]

As reported here at NewsMax: "Already, critics of the U.S. Patriot Act, rushed through Congress in the wake of the Sept. 11 attacks, have argued that the law aims to curtail civil liberties and sets a dangerous precedent. But Franks' scenario goes much further. He is the first high-ranking official to openly speculate that the Constitution could be scrapped in favor of a military form of government." [Kuro5hin.org]
